What are the key factors to consider when starting forex trading?

by admin   ·  March 7, 2024   ·  

Introduction

Starting forex trading can be an exciting venture, but it requires careful consideration of several key factors. By understanding these factors and taking them into account, you can set yourself up for a successful and rewarding trading experience. In this article, we will discuss the essential factors to consider when starting forex trading.

1. Education and Knowledge

Before diving into forex trading, it is crucial to educate yourself about the market and gain the necessary knowledge. Learn about basic trading concepts, such as currency pairs, exchange rates, and market dynamics. Understand different trading strategies and technical analysis tools. The more you know, the better equipped you will be to make informed trading decisions.

2. Risk Management

Risk management is a critical aspect of forex trading. Understand the risks involved and develop a risk management plan. Determine your risk tolerance and set appropriate stop-loss orders to limit potential losses. Never risk more than you can afford to lose. By managing your risks effectively, you can protect your capital and trade with confidence.

3. Selecting a Reliable Broker

Choosing a reliable forex broker is essential for a smooth trading experience. Look for brokers that are regulated and have a good reputation. Consider factors such as trading platform, spreads, commissions, customer support, and available trading tools. A reputable broker will provide a secure and transparent trading environment, ensuring that your trades are executed efficiently.

4. Setting Realistic Expectations

Setting realistic expectations is crucial when starting forex trading. It is important to understand that forex trading is not a get-rich-quick scheme. It requires time, effort, and continuous learning. Avoid falling for promises of overnight success. Set achievable goals and be patient. Forex trading is a journey that requires perseverance and dedication.

5. Starting with a Demo Account

A demo account is an excellent tool for beginners to practice trading without risking real money. Most reputable brokers offer demo accounts that simulate the live trading environment. Use the demo account to familiarize yourself with the trading platform, test different strategies, and gain confidence in executing trades. Practice until you feel comfortable and consistently profitable before moving on to live trading.

6. Developing a Trading Plan

A trading plan is a blueprint for your trading activities. It outlines your trading goals, preferred trading style, risk management rules, and entry and exit criteria. A well-defined trading plan provides structure and discipline, helping you avoid impulsive decisions and stick to your strategy. Regularly review and update your trading plan as you gain experience.

7. Continuous Learning and Improvement

Forex trading is a dynamic and ever-changing market. It is important to continuously learn and improve your trading skills. Stay updated with market news and economic events that can impact currency movements. Read books, attend webinars, and follow reputable trading blogs to expand your knowledge. The more you learn, the better equipped you will be to navigate the forex market.

Conclusion

Starting forex trading requires careful consideration of several key factors. Educate yourself, manage your risks, select a reliable broker, and set realistic expectations. Practice with a demo account, develop a trading plan, and continuously learn and improve your skills. By taking these factors into account, you can set yourself up for a successful and rewarding forex trading journey.
